Understanding the Key Tabs in Azure's Message Routing Configuration

Explore the essential components—Routes, Custom Endpoints, and Enrich Messages—in Azure's message routing configuration. Knowing how to manage incoming data streams is key for any IoT developer. Discover how these features enhance data processing and improve integration with Azure services while ensuring efficient data management.

Navigating the Message Routing Configuration in Azure IoT Development

So, you’ve dived into the expansive world of Azure IoT, huh? Good on you! As you journey through this magical land of data and connectivity, there’s a key player you’ll want to become very familiar with: the message routing configuration pane. Think of it as the conductor directing an orchestra of data flowing from your devices to various Azure services.

What’s at Stake?

When handling massive numbers of incoming messages, how do you make sure you’re directing that data where it needs to go? That’s where the tabs in the message routing configuration pane come into play. They’re like the crucial switches that determine how your messages will be treated. But what tabs are we talking about here? Well, let’s break it down.

Meet the Trio: Routes, Custom Endpoints, and Enrich Messages

You’ll find three primary tabs in the routing configuration panel: Routes, Custom Endpoints, and Enrich Messages. Each plays its own vital role, almost like how percussion, strings, and brass contribute uniquely to a symphony.

Routes: Your Data Highway

Let’s start with Routes. Imagine you’re in a city with multiple highways – some lead to commercial hubs, while others take you to quaint neighborhoods. In the same vein, routes in Azure define how messages from your IoT devices are handled, giving you flexibility in directing that incoming data to various Azure services or storage solutions.

With routes, you can create customized pathways for data to flow based on specific criteria. Need to send error messages to one location but successful transaction data elsewhere? No problem! Routes help manage that traffic efficiently. It’s like having traffic lights at intersections, ensuring that everything moves smoothly without crashing into one another.

Custom Endpoints: Your Tailored Destinations

Next up, we have Custom Endpoints. This tab is where you specify just where you want those messages to go—think Azure Functions, Event Hubs, or Storage Accounts. Here’s the fun part: it allows you to set customized processing and storage options that fit your unique application needs.

Picture this: you’ve just built an IoT solution that monitors temperature in greenhouses. Instead of just sending data to a generic server, you can specify that alerts for high temperatures head straight to a designated Azure Function. This tailored approach enhances your application’s efficiency and increases your peace of mind. Who wouldn't want that?

Enrich Messages: Sprinkling in Some Extra Sauce

Last but certainly not least is Enrich Messages. Now, this is where the magic really happens! Before your messages reach their final destination, you can use this functionality to augment them with additional metadata. Think of it as adding a touch of seasoning to a dish—everything tastes better with just the right spices!

Why does this matter? Well, when messages arrive enriched with context and extra data, downstream systems can utilize that information more effectively. For instance, enriching your temperature data with time stamps, device IDs, or even location can provide much-needed context for your team analyzing this data later. It’s all about making sure that the data you send isn’t just noise but a symphony of well-coordinated information.

A Comprehensive Approach to Data Management

Integrating these three elements—routes, custom endpoints, and enriched messages—offers a well-rounded and detailed way to manage your incoming data streams. You’re not merely throwing data into the abyss; instead, you’re directing it with intention, ensuring it’s processed the way you need for optimal performance in your IoT solution.

But you know what? It’s not just about the technical aspects. Understanding how these components interact can give you a clearer picture of the impact your IoT project might have in the real world. It’s about connecting people, ideas, and processes in ways that can transform everyday life.

Empowering Your IoT Solutions

By mastering these tabs, you’re laying the groundwork for a robust IoT application that will stand the test of time and traffic! Aren’t you excited to see how routing messages can enhance your IoT deployments? The beauty of Microsoft Azure lies in its capacity for such tailored functionality, and it's programs like the Azure IoT Developer Specialty that help you tap into its full potential.

So, as you wander through your Azure learning journey, remember that understanding these intricate yet powerful tabs is key. Embrace the Routes, appreciate the Custom Endpoints, and don’t skip enriching your Messages. Each piece contributes to a larger puzzle—one that you’re piecing together in the fascinating world of IoT.

As you evolve your skills in Microsoft Azure IoT, which other tabs or features are you looking forward to mastering next? There’s a whole universe of data waiting for you to explore, and who knows what you’ll discover along the way!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y